6.2 Program execution standard program
OB1
Network 1
Network 1 evaluates the conditions for an operational start or stop of the
“machine” (indicator light).
Parameter Explanation
START Push button (NO) for the start request.
STOP Push button (NC) for the stop request
INSTANZ_FB3.
EN
The “INSTANZ_FB3”.EN bit includes the status of an SR flip-flop
in the safety program (FB3, NW1) and in this case prevents that
the “machine” (indicator light) can be started by an
acknowledgement generated in the safety program.
As long as “INSTANZ_FB3”.EN=“0”, COND= “0” remains true
because the reset function has priority in this flip-flop type.
COND Information for the safety program:
Start or stop of the “machine” (actuator or indicator light)
The "COND" memory bit is read as "COND1" memory bit in the safety
program. The allocation occurs in the cyclic interrupt OB35 for the following
reason:
If you want to read data from the standard program (memory bits or PII of
standard I/O) in the safety program (here: COND), which can be changed
by the standard program or an operator control and monitoring system
during the runtime of an F run-time group, it is required to use separate
memory bits (here: COND1). Data from the standard program have to be
written to these memory bits immediately before calling the F run-time
group. You are allowed to access these memory bits only in the safety
program. This is implemented in this way in the safety functional example.
Note
If the above section is not observed, the F-CPU may go to STOP mode.
